Squeeze Studios provides world-class 3D animation services to creators and producers of animated films, TV series, commercials, video games (trailers and cinematics) and theme parks content.

Squeeze specializes in high-quality CG animation, creating character animations with a strong personality. The studio stands out for its ability to provide solid technical execution, coupled with a high level of artistic performance, thanks to its experienced and talented team.

Squeeze is also the creator of Cracké, an animated TV series broadcasted in over 210 territories and counting over 450 million views worldwide on digital platforms. The animated series features Ed, a paranoid dad ostrich desperately trying to protect his eight eggs from danger.

Aside their excellent animation work, they also gave it a try with Android games, to be more specific Cracké Rush. This was their first mobile game for Android released in 2020. Unfortunately they’ve discontinued the project, but I do hope they’ll try to release something new because they’re just great at animations.
